Seller Description

Up for sale is my 2000 BMW M Coupe. The car is in great condition and currently has 97,500 miles, which will continue to go up since this is my daily driver. I would love to keep this car, but need something with 4 doors at this point in my life.

Positives

-Randy Forbes Subframe reinforcement
-Entire cooling system was replaced as a preemptive measure 8 months ago at around 92k miles.
-New suspension both front and rear. (I have the records that show specifically which parts have been replaced but it was about a 2,700 dollar job).
-Limited slip rear differential, which was installed before I owned the car, I have been told it was a very expensive up grade. I believe it is from Dinan. The car did have a Dinan Badge on it when I bought it, but I had that removed, I still have the letters for anyone who might want them.
-New tires within the last 2k miles.
-All receipts from the past 4 years carefully compiled in a binder.
-Never been in an accident.
-Thule roof racks

Negatives:

-Small piece of paint lifting from the bottom of the front spoiler about the size of a nickel.
-Small stone chip right above where the magnetic stone guards are, but the car is in great shape for its age.
- The airbag light is on.
-Slight curb rash on wheels.

I am asking $19,750 and I am happy to show the car to any SERIOUS BUYERS in Santa Monica during weekdays, and near Los Feliz during the weekends.

Most people looking at this car likely already know all about it (not exactly the type of car you happen to fall into) but this is essentially a hard top BMW Z3 that has an S52 M3 engine in it. It is very fast and handles extremely well.
